Abstract
The method of perturbed angular distributions was used to measure the temperature dependence of the electric field gradient in Er single crystal for 98 K≤T≤156 K. The Iπ=11- isomer in Er154) was used as a probe. ω0 increases monotonically for 98 K≤T≤259 K and then decreases. A possible cause for this effect may be short range interactions between the f electrons above the Neel point.
